The Palace Cinema, on Redcar's Esplanade, was originally one of three cinemas, The Palace, seen here in 1923,

The Central ( named after the plots former use as the central Railway Station) later called the Regent and the Pavillion,

demolished in 1965,

and The New Pavillion ( still open, now called the Regent, and run be volunteers)

The Palace became a Bingo hall in the late 1950's or early 1960's, then an Amusement arcade, the upper floor has not been used since the 1960's but most of the fittings remain intact.
